The Municipality of Clarington has initiated the development of a new secondary plan for the lands south of Highway 401 and north of the existing Wilmot Creek Adult Lifestyle Community. The project will occur over three phases, with completion of the plan scheduled for 2022.
This secondary plan will develop an environmentally sustainable and healthy community with liveable neighbourhoods, integrated and connected green spaces, efficient transportation and trail systems, and a vibrant commercial area. The secondary plan area is intended to be a safe and inclusive pedestrian-oriented community that supports walkability and active living with accessible amenities. These secondary plan policies and design guidelines do not apply to the existing Wilmot Creek community.
The Sustainability Guidelines will help implement the policies within the Wilmot Creek Neighbourhood Secondary Plan. They will guide the design of public and private open spaces, the streetscape, and buildings that will make this neighbourhood a great place to live. The Guidelines also include sustainability initiatives identified as key issues by the public, such as stormwater management and pedestrian connections.
Together with the Secondary Plan policies, the Guidelines will be used to evaluate future development applications to ensure a high level of urban design and sustainability is achieved.

Public Meeting (October 25, 2021) |
On October 25, 2021, the Municipality presented the draft Wilmot Creek Neighbourhood Secondary Plan at a Statutory Public Meeting. |
Public Information Centre #2 |
On April 15, 2021, the Municipality hosted a virtual Public Information Centre (PIC), to provide an update to residents on the status of the Wilmot Creek Secondary Plan project. Based on feedback from the first PIC, and the supporting technical analysis, three development options were created that have led to an emerging plan. Public Information Centre #1 |
On July 26, 2018, the Municipality hosted the first Public Information Centre (PIC) for the Wilmot Creek Secondary Plan. The purpose of the PIC was to introduce the process the Municipality is undertaking to develop a Secondary Plan for the final phases of the Wilmot Creek Community. Approximately 400 people attended the meeting, the majority of whom are residents of the existing Adult Lifestyle Wilmot Creek Community.
